Omobranchus fasciolatoceps

Omobranchus fasciolatoceps is a small, elongated fish characterized by its distinctive banded pattern. Typically reaching up to 3 inches in length and weighing around 0.1 pounds, it inhabits shallow coastal waters and estuaries. This species primarily feeds on small invertebrates and algae. Known for its adaptability, it exhibits a curious and active behavior within its habitat. This summary is AI generated
